Section 81 (Speed Control - Except Coupe): Switch: Removal

The speed control switches is mounted in the steering wheel and wired through the clock spring device under the airbag module. See Fig 1.
WARNING:
IF REMOVAL OF AIRBAG MODULE IS NECESSARY, REFER TO RESTRAINTS - EXCEPT COUPE
.
- Remove the negative battery cable.
- Turn off ignition.
- Remove air bag, refer to RESTRAINTS - EXCEPT COUPE .
- Remove the top mounting screw. See Fig 2.
1 - TOP MOUNTING SCREW - Rotate steering wheel so that the switch is in the 6 o'clock position. Remove 2 screws from the back side of the speed control switch.
- Disconnect the electrical connector.
- Remove switch. See Fig 3.
